As ammonium hydrogen carbonate (NH4HCO3,79.1 g/mol) is heated,it breaks down into three gases: ammonia,water,and carbon dioxide.For each 20.0 g of ammonium hydrogen carbonate heated (about 4 tsp) ,how many grams of carbon dioxide are produced?
A) 15.9 g
B) 6.67 g
C) 5.06 g
D) 11.1 g
E) 20.0 g
